테스트 사이트 - 개발 중인 베타 버전입니다

이메일형식 적용방법 문의드려요 채택완료

morrie 5년 전 조회 2,637

function fmember_submit() {     var f = document.fmember;

 

    if (f.mb_id.value == "") {         alert("회원아이디를 입력하세요.");         f.mb_id.focus();         return;     }

    if (f.mb_id_enabled.value == "N") {         alert("회원아이디 중복확인을 하시기 바랍니다.");         f.mb_id.focus();         return;     }

 

    f.action = "./join_update.php";     f.submit(); }

 

위 함수에 이메일형식 체크를 적용시키고 싶은데 어떻게 작성을 해야하나요?

 

아래는 이메일형식체크 함수입니다. 초보가 헤메고 있습니다. 적용방법을 알고싶어요~ 고수님들 알려주세요.

 

function fmember_CheckEmail(asValue) {     var regExp = /^[0-9a-zA-Z]([-_\.]?[0-9a-zA-Z])*@[0-9a-zA-Z]([-_\.]?[0-9a-zA-Z])*\.[a-zA-Z]{2,3}$/i;     if(regExp.test(asValue)) {         return false;     }     else {         return true;     } }

댓글을 작성하려면 로그인이 필요합니다.

답변 2개

채택된 답변
+20 포인트

</p>

<p>function fmember_CheckEmail(asValue) {</p>

<p>    var regExp = /^[0-9a-zA-Z]([-_\.]?[0-9a-zA-Z])*@[0-9a-zA-Z]([-_\.]?[0-9a-zA-Z])*\.[a-zA-Z]{2,3}$/i;</p>

<p>    if(regExp.test(asValue)) {</p>

<p>        return false;</p>

<p>    }</p>

<p>    else {</p>

<p>        return true;</p>

<p>    }</p>

<p>}</p>

<p> </p>

<p>function fmember_submit() {</p>

<p>    var f = document.fmember;</p>

<p> </p>

<p>    if (f.mb_id.value == "") {</p>

<p>        alert("회원아이디를 입력하세요.");</p>

<p>        f.mb_id.focus();</p>

<p>        return;</p>

<p>    } else {</p>

<p>        if (fmember_CheckEmail(f.mb_id.value)) {</p>

<p>            alert("이메일형식이 아닙니다.");</p>

<p>            f.mb_id.focus();</p>

<p>        }</p>

<p>    }</p>

<p>



 </p>

<p>    if (f.mb_id_enabled.value == "N") {</p>

<p>        alert("회원아이디 중복확인을 하시기 바랍니다.");</p>

<p>        f.mb_id.focus();</p>

<p>        return;</p>

<p>    }</p>

<p> </p>

<p>    f.action = "./join_update.php";</p>

<p>    f.submit();</p>

<p>}</p>

<p>

로그인 후 평가할 수 있습니다

답변에 대한 댓글 1개

m
morrie
5년 전
답변감사합니다

댓글을 작성하려면 로그인이 필요합니다.

답변에 대한 댓글 1개

m
morrie
5년 전
답변 감사합니다~~~

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인